1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the main function of the skeletal system?

Back

The main function of the skeletal system is to provide structure and support to the body, protect internal organs, facilitate movement, store minerals, and produce blood cells.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are the two main types of bones in the human body?

Back

The two main types of bones are compact bone and spongy bone.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the longest bone in the human body?

Back

The femur is the longest bone in the human body.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the name of the bone that forms the knee joint?

Back

The patella, also known as the kneecap, forms the knee joint.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are the bones of the wrist called?

Back

The bones of the wrist are called carpals.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the role of the ribs in the skeletal system?

Back

The ribs protect the thoracic cavity and the organs within it, such as the heart and lungs.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What type of joint allows for the greatest range of motion?

Back

Ball-and-socket joints, such as the shoulder and hip joints, allow for the greatest range of motion.
